Little Birds is Anaïs Nin's second published work of erotica, which appeared in two years after her death, but was apparently written in the early s when she was part of a group "writing pornography for a dollar a day." The book is a collection of thirteen short stories. The sexual topics covered are quite varied, ranging from pedophilia to lesbianism, but linked by an interest in female subjectivity and in the dialectic of discourse and intercourse.
